5574 - pseudomai

Strong's Concordance

Original word: ψεύδομαι
Transliteration: pseudomai
Definition (short): lie
Definition (full): to lie

NAS Exhaustive Concordance

Word Origin: from a root pseud-
Definition: to lie
NASB Translation: falsely (1), lie (6), lied (1), lying (4).

Strong's Exhaustive Concordance

Middle voice of an apparently primary verb; to utter an untruth or attempt to deceive by falsehood -- falsely, lie.
